Cheesy Beef Enchilada Skillet

Indulge in a Cheesy Ground Beef Enchilada Skillet packed with bold flavors and gooey melted cheese. Perfect for busy weeknights or casual gatherings, this one-pot recipe is easy to make and customize. Enjoy a comforting Mexican-inspired dish ready in just 30 minutes.
Prep Time 10 minutes
Cook Time 20 minutes
Total Time 30 minutes
Servings: 4 people
Calories: 450

Ingredients
  

  • 450 g ground beef
  • 1 onion, diced
  • 2 cloves garlic, minced
  • 1 can (400 g) diced tomatoes
  • 1 can (400 g) red enchilada sauce
  • 1 tsp cumin
  • 1 tsp chili powder
  • 1 cup shredded cheese cheddar, Monterey Jack, or a blend
  • to taste salt and pepper

Equipment

  • Large skillet with lid
  • Wooden spoon or spatula
  • Measuring spoons
  • Grater (if using block cheese)
  • Optional toppings fresh cilantro, sour cream, avocado slices

Method
 

  1. Heat a tablespoon of oil in a large skillet over medium heat and add diced onion; cook until translucent (3-4 minutes).
  2. Add minced garlic and sauté for another minute.
  3. Push the onions and garlic to the side of the skillet and add the ground beef; break into small chunks while it browns.
  4. Once browned, drain excess fat and add cumin and chili powder, mixing well.
  5. Pour in diced tomatoes and enchilada sauce; stir and let simmer for 5-7 minutes.
  6. Sprinkle shredded cheese over the skillet; cover and let the cheese melt.
